Context & Ripple Effects
CES 2024 extended the interoperability push that had made Matter’s early CES adoption a focal point the year before. Qi2 moved that theme beyond smart-home control into a common accessory and phone-charging layer.
Qi2’s standardization followed the consortium’s earlier work with Apple on a MagSafe-based next-generation charging standard. The key unresolved step at CES was OEM implementation, particularly on Android devices.
First-order effects
- Accessory makers can design Qi2 products around a shared magnetic wireless-charging specification rather than tailoring offerings to separate ecosystem approaches.
- Android OEMs gain a defined route to Qi2 support, while consumers could use a broader pool of compatible chargers and accessories once those OEMs ship it.
Second-order effects
- Broader Qi2 adoption raises the value of cross-platform accessory compatibility, increasing pressure on device makers to compete through implementation and product experience rather than charger exclusivity.
- The same CES emphasis on common standards reinforces Matter’s interoperability case: vendors can market fewer ecosystem-specific compatibility constraints across connected-device categories.
Third-order effects
- If OEM adoption follows through, interoperability can shift durable advantage away from proprietary accessory lock-in and toward the quality, reliability, and breadth of products built on shared standards.
- Standards only create that outcome when shipping devices implement them consistently; OEM timing and feature choices remain the practical constraint.
The trend: Consumer-device ecosystems are moving from isolated proprietary interfaces toward shared standards that make hardware and accessories work across platforms.
